Corporate America, LaCorp To Partner, Explore Merger

Corporate America CU and Harahan, La.-based Louisiana Corporate CU (LaCorp) said they will partner on select products and services that complement each other's offerings.

The corporates, which have signed an agreement to explore a merger, are not merging, saying they will determine "down the road" whether the timing is right for such a move.

"Organizations usually merge first and then begin the process of combining products and services," said David Savoie, CEO of LaCorp. "Instead, we want to see where we complement each other and where we don't, and how we can pursue joint ventures to create the greatest advantage and synergies for our member credit unions."

Thomas Bonds, CEO for Corporate America, said members had indicated an eagerness for the combination of products and services. "That may or may not lead to combining back-office operations later on," Bonds said.

Initial offerings will include Corporate America's remote-capture service being presented to LaCorp's members, and offering some of LaCorp's payment services to Corporate America's members.
